Cv/VAR 50 publishes an interview with the artist Helen Chadwick (1953-96), recorded at her Beck Road studio in 1989. It explores the body-action-photographic works distilled in installations such as Ego Geometria Sum and Of Mutability, and the cromalin prints of 1989: Viral Landscapes, prepared for exhibition at the Museum of Modern Art Oxford in 1990.
